Building Demolition Service in Essex County, NJ
Building demolition services involve the careful removal of existing structures, such as houses, garages, or outbuildings, to prepare a property for new construction or renovation projects. These services cover a range of projects, including partial demolitions for remodeling, complete teardown of outdated or unsafe buildings, and site clearing for new developments. Property owners typically seek demolition to safely and efficiently clear space while minimizing disruption to the surrounding area, ensuring the site is ready for future construction or landscaping efforts.
Before requesting building demolition services, property owners should understand the scope of work, including the size and type of structure to be removed, as well as any local regulations or permits required. It’s important to consider the presence of utilities, such as gas, water, or electricity, that may need to be disconnected beforehand. Additionally, understanding the disposal process for debris and materials can help ensure the project proceeds smoothly and aligns with local guidelines.

Common Building Demolition Service Jobs
Residential building demolition - complete removal of old structures to make way for new construction or renovations.
Commercial demolition - safe teardown of business properties, warehouses, and retail spaces.
Partial demolition - targeted removal of specific sections or features within a property.
Interior demolition - removal of interior walls, fixtures, and finishes for remodeling projects.
Structural demolition - complete teardown of entire buildings, including foundations, when necessary.
Emergency demolition - urgent removal of unsafe or hazardous structures to protect property and occupants.
Building Demolition Service Questions
What types of structures can be demolished? Demolition services cover residential buildings, garages, sheds, and small commercial structures.
Is a permit required for building demolition? Yes, permits are typically needed and should be obtained before starting demolition work.
What should property owners do to prepare for demolition? Clearing the area of furniture, landscaping, and obstacles helps ensure a smooth demolition process.
Are there restrictions on demolishing certain structures? Some structures may have restrictions due to local regulations or historical status; checking with authorities is advised.
